3324.524 - 3352.535 Emy Moore Brookins

That is so crazy. It's so crazy. In the Old Testament, high priests wear this thing called an ephod. And what an ephod is, is it's basically a vest that have 12... I almost said crystals. That's nuts. But it's like... Kind of. They're like, why can't I think of it? Not rocks. What is that? Emblems. There's a better word for it. Stones. Stones. It's stones.

0

3353.116 - 3374.766 Emy Moore Brookins

I was like, not crystals, not rocks, stones. That sounds respectable. Um, but basically high priest or this garment called the ephod, which is a vest where there were 12 stones across the high priest chest and each stone represented a tribe of Judah or not a tribe of Judah, uh, a tribe of Israel.

0

3374.946 - 3397.157 Emy Moore Brookins

So you have the, you have the Benjamites, you have the people of Judah, you have the Levites, you have so many, all 12. I'm not going to name all 12. I almost did. And then I was like, why would I do that? It's like really crazy. I do know all of them. Oh, now I have to do it. No, no, I don't, no, no, no, no, no, I don't. Okay, I don't have to prove anything to anyone.

0

3401.44 - 3420.58 Emy Moore Brookins

I like immediately went into competition mode for some reason, like Bible trivia. Anyways, the high priest would carry the intercession on the inside of the Holy of Holies on the behalf of the people. So knowing that when it says that Jesus is the ultimate high priest, it says that he carried the intercession on

3420.56 - 3445.65 Emy Moore Brookins

of us onto the throne of glory knowing that Jesus had us in mind the entirety while he was up on that cross and as the ultimate high priest when he approached the throne of glory we could come to him in confidence knowing that our sin has been paid for by the bloodied and crucified lamb which is Jesus Christ right The blood cleanses our consciousness from acts that lead to death.

3445.67 - 3470.075 Emy Moore Brookins

That is nuts to think about. Hebrews 10 19 says, Therefore, brothers and sisters, since we have confidence to enter the most holy place by the blood of Jesus.
